Search results
114 packages found
basic monads/functors in one file
A package providing an implementation of maybe.
A funtional programming library that designed to be minimally bolarplated, pattern compliant and typescript/javascript native.
- hanshi
- typescript
- javascript
- utility
- fp
- functional
- typeclass
- type-class
- type
- array
- array-monad
- promise
- promise-monad
- either
- View more
Library of safe, composable dom functions.
Lift functions to act on complex values (e.g arrays, objects, function args)
Toy implementations of the algebraic structures defined in the Fantasy Land specification, mostly borrowed from Haskell libraries.
A package providing an implementation of either: a biased union type.
A collection of well known Algebraic Datatypes for your utter enjoyment.
async functional library
Tiny goodies for Continuation-Passing-Style functions
Scala-like Success and Failure functor/monad
A functional way to switch
A package providing type-class implentations such as monad and traversable to the native javascript array.
Monadic bottom-up parser combinator library.
- applicative
- applicative functor
- bottom-up
- combinator
- combinators
- context-free
- context-free grammar
- context-sensitive
- functor
- grammar
- language
- monad
- monadic
- parse
- View more
A funky (and "souly"?) library for functional programming in Javascript
An abstraction for managing asynchronous code in JS
Essential TypeScript monads
A package providing type-class implentations such as monad and traversable to the native type promise.
- hanshi
- typescript
- fp
- functional
- typeclass
- type-class
- promise
- promise-monad
- functor
- applicative
- monad
- traversable